Dashboard
Read the configuration chapter before you start changing your configs.
Widgets
Widgets are defined in the configuration node kimai.widgets and you find the pre-defined ones in kimai.yaml.
Here is an example of one widget definition:
kimai:
widgets:
userDurationToday: { title: stats.durationToday, query: duration, user: true, begin: '00:00:00', end: '23:59:59', icon: duration, color: green }
Widgets are currently only used in the Dashboard, but maybe used in other template parts as well in the future.
Widget settings
title- the title of your widget (will be translated)query- the allowed queries to use for populating the widget data areduration,rate,activeandusersuser- whether the query is executed for the current user or for all users. possible values aretrueandfalse(default:false- all data is used to calculate the result)begin- setting the start date for the query, formatted with the PHP DateTime syntax (default:null- a query matching any start date)end- setting the end date for the query, formatted with the PHP DateTime syntax (default:null- a query matching any end date)color- a color name, see all possible names in theme settings (default: ``)icon- an icon alias from theme settings or any other icon from Font Awesome 5 (default:null- no icon)
Dashboard sections
Within the dashboard all widgets are placed in sections (rows) like this:
kimai:
dashboard:
user_duration:
title: dashboard.you
order: 10
permission: ROLE_USER
widgets: [userDurationToday, userDurationWeek, userDurationMonth, userDurationYear, userDurationTotal]
Section settings
permission- the name of a role who is allowed to see the widgets, see userstitle- the title of a section, if omitted no title will be shown (default:null)widgets- an array of widget names (see above for an example)order- allows to define the order of the section
Default sections
The dashboard has the following default sections:
user_duration- order 10user_rates- order 20duration- order 30active_users- order 40rates- order 50admin- order 100 (this section is programmatically added)
Overwriting sections
A section with an empty list of widgets will not be rendered. If you don't like the default sections you can remove them by overwriting their widget list like this:
kimai:
dashboard:
user_duration: { widgets: [] }
user_rates: { widgets: [] }
duration: { widgets: [] }
active_users: { widgets: [] }
rates: { widgets: [] }
It's also possible to change the title or the list of widgets for every section like this:
kimai:
dashboard:
user_duration:
title: 'some fancy widgets'
widgets: [userDurationWeek, userDurationMonth, userDurationYear]
Reorder sections
If you want to reorder the sections, you can overwrite as many sections as you want and simply change their order key.
Lower numbers will be rendered before higher numbers.
kimai:
dashboard:
user_duration: { order: 30 }
user_rates: { order: 90 }
duration: { order: 40 }
active_users: { order: 20 }
rates: { order: 50 }
Test widgets for the "brave users"
While working on the widgets, some of them were created for testing future functionalities of Kimai.
You can try them out, but I can't guarantee that they will be supported in the future, as I don't consider them to be stable for now.
You can try this configuration in your local.yaml to see a chart instead of plain boxes for the last 2 years of monthly times:
kimai:
widgets:
userRecapTwoYears: { title: stats.durationToday, query: monthly, user: true, begin: '01 january last year 00:00:00', end: '31 december this year 23:59:59', color: '#3b8bba|rgba(0,115,183,0.6);#c1c7d1|rgb(210,214,222,0.9)' }
dashboard:
user_duration:
type: chart
widgets: [userRecapTwoYears, userDurationToday, userDurationWeek, userDurationMonth, userDurationYear]
A brief description: the monthly query allows to fetch data by month and year, but the default widgets are not able to render this data.
So internally a chart section template (type: chart) is used to render the data, which is also able to fetch and display the data for
all of the following widgets in the configured section (the above example overwrites the widget config of the default user_duration section).
In order to work, the chart widget userRecapTwoYears needs to be the first in the section.
This widgets setup and configuration will likely change in the future, so keep an eye on this config if this widget
doesn't work after one of the next updates!
